About Wilton 2571

The size of Wilton is approximately 109.0 square kilometres. It has 4 parks covering nearly 43.4% of total area. The population of Wilton in 2016 was 3080 people. By 2021 the population was 3767 showing a population growth of 22.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wilton is 0-9 years. Households in Wilton are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$2400 - $2999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wilton work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 87.20% of the homes in Wilton were owner-occupied compared with 88.50% in 2016.

Wilton has 3,301 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Wilton have seen a 35.46%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 28.67% increase. As at 31 January 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Wilton is $1,262,180 while the median value for Units is $759,843.
  • Houses have a median rent of $750.
There are currently 127 properties listed for sale, and 3 properties listed for rent in Wilton on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 380 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Wilton.
